Jiraiya

Jiraiya Review

A curtain next to a big red paper lantern leads to this inviting Sendai gem where kinki (deepwater white fish) are carefully grilled on a charcoal fire. Writers, intellectuals, and celebrities often drop by to enjoy the expensive fish. A whole fish (¥6,000) can be shared by two people, as can the kinki set (¥7,000): kinki, tempura, sashimi, oyster, soup, and homemade ice cream. If you don't eat your full portion of kinki initially, the fish bones and leftovers will be incorporated into your soup course. Nothing is wasted. It's just off Ichiban-cho, near Hirose-dori.
